appears as §25—201(c) of this subtitle. The only changes are in style. 25-209. DISPOSITION OF VEHICLES TO WRECKER OR SCRAP
PROCESSOR — IN GENERAL. (A)   APPLICATION FOR DISPOSITION. ANY PERSON WHO POSSESSES OR ON WHOSE PROPERTY IS FOUND AN ABANDONED VEHICLE AND ANY PERSON WHO OWNS A VEHICLE, FOR WHICH THE CERTIFICATE OF TITLE IS
DEFECTIVE, LOST, OR DESTROYED, MAY APPLY TO THE POLICE DEPARTMENT OF THE JURISDICTION IN WHICH THE VEHICLE    IS LOCATED FOR AUTHORITY TO TRANSFER THE VEHICLE TO      A
WRECKER OR SCRAP PROCESSOR. (B)   CONTENTS OF APPLICATION.
THE APPLICATION SHALL INCLUDE: (1)   THE NAME AND ADDRESS OF THE APPLICANT; (2)    THE YEAR, MAKE, MODEL, AND VEHICLE
IDENTIFICATION NUMBER OF THE VEHICLE, IF ASCERTAINABLE,
AND ANY OTHER IDENTIFYING FEATURES OF THE VEHICLE; (3)    A CONCISE STATEMENT OF THE FACTS ABOUT
THE ABANDONMENT OF THE VEHICLE OR THE LOSS, DESTRUCTION,
OR DEFECT OF THE CERTIFICATE OF TITLE OF THE VEHICLE;
AND (4)    AN AFFIDAVIT STATING THAT THE FACTS
ALLEGED IN THE APPLICATION ARE TRUE AND THAT NO MATERIAL
FACT HAS BEEN WITHELD. (C)   NOTIFICATION OF OWNER AND SECURED PARTY. IF A POLICE DEPARTMENT FINDS THAT THE APPLICATION
IS EXECUTED IN PROPER FORM AND SHOWS EITHER THAT THE
VEHICLE HAS BEEN ABANDONED ON THE PROPERTY OF THE
APPLICANT OR, IF THE VEHICLE IS NOT ABANDONED, THAT THE
APPLICANT APPEARS TO BE THE RIGHTFUL OWNER, THE POLICE
DEPARTMENT SHALL FOLLOW THE NOTIFICATION PROCEDURES OF
§§25-204 AND 25-205 OF THIS SUBTITLE.
